Job Description

This is a unique and exciting opportunity for a clinical research expert to join the Research & Innovation (R&I) workforce at University Hospitals of Leicester.

This is a great opportunity to become a member of the HOPE cancer trials team. We have an ever changing diverse portfolio of clinical haematology and oncology trials including those exploring compounds at the early stages of development. We offer a commitment to support training and professional development needs and the opportunity to develop interests and skills in the prevention, diagnosis and treatment of cancer.

There are close relationships between the BRC Themes, University of Leicester and UHL clinical areas across the 3 sites. Funding from the Clinical Research Network (CRN) will support the delivery of research programmes across all specialties at UHL.

The appointee’s main responsibilities include collecting, recording and maintaining data for patients and volunteers on research studies. To support research staff in ensuring the completeness, accuracy and consistency of the data in order to meet standards expected for reporting to regulatory bodies.

To provide clinical support to patients in clinical trials such as taking samples, performing tests and physical measurements in accordance with the clinical trial protocol and Good Clinical Practice (GCP). To ensure compliance with UHL policies on data protection, confidentiality and security.

The post holder will provide the highest standards of patient care in line with research protocols and will ensure that such research safeguards the well-being of the patients and is conducted within ICH Good Clinical Practice guidelines for research.

To work alongside Principle Investigators and the research team to assist in the delivery of a high quality research service of clinical expertise, professional advice, support, guidance and education to the multi-professional team, patients and carers within the research service.

The post-holder will ensure the highest standard of care is delivered to research subjects and, where relevant to their families, in partnership with all members of the multi professional and research teams.

We are one of the biggest and busiest NHS trusts in the country, incorporating the General, Glenfield and Royal Infirmary hospitals. We have our very own Children’s Hospital and run one of the country’s leading heart centres.

Our team is made up of more than 17,000 staff providing a range of services primarily for the one million residents of Leicester, Leicestershire and Rutland.

We work with partners at the University of Leicester and De Montfort University providing world-class teaching to nurture and develop the next generation of doctors, nurses and other healthcare professionals, many of whom go on to spend their working lives with us.

KEY RESULT AREAS

1. To assist with the acquisition and distribution of relevant trial documentation.

1. To assist with the acquisition and distribution of study equipment/tools and ensure relevant health and safety checks are carried out in accordance with relevant Trust Policies.

1. To assist in the preparation and submission of documentation for clinical research approvals.

1. To create and maintain trial site files for each trial in accordance with ICH-GCP and Research Governance.

1. Collection of patient data from medical notes and completion of case record form (CRF) and to liaise with clinical trials coordinators, research nurses and investigators to ensure accurate data collection.

1. To transcribe/export data from medical records (paper or electronic) to CRFs (paper or electronic e-CRFs) as required by the study protocol.

1. To ensure safe filing and storage of study documentation in accordance to research governance.

1. Conduct quality assurance of documentation.

1. To organise and prepare for visits by trial monitors as required by the study protocol.

1. To take responsibility for liaising with clinical trial units regarding data queries and for checking and resolving data queries.

1. To evaluate patient eligibility, in liaison with other appropriate health care professionals for clinical trial entry, involving coordination of pre study tests, obtaining results and arranging appropriate appointments as per clinical trial protocol.

1. Demonstrates commitment to the role of patient advocate for patients considering or participating in clinical trials.

1. To provide written and verbal information relevant to the research study and gain informed consent from participants for entering into clinical research, where the necessary approvals are in place to do so.

1. To deal with telephone enquiries from staff, patients and relatives, ensuring that appropriate personnel are informed in order for actions to be taken.

1. To report any adverse events to the appropriate research nurse and/or principal investigator (PI).

1. Presenting specific trial information at multidisciplinary team meetings.

1. To act in a professional manner at all times when dealing with patients, relatives and representatives from both within and outside of the Trust.
